Tamiya TT-01E ProMarkt Zakspeed AMG Mercedes

Coming soon from Tamiya is the ProMarkt Zakspeed AMG Mercedes on the TT-01E entry-level 4WD chassis. The proven shaft-driven chassis is the base for the re-release 1994 Zakspeed AMG body shell that is equipped with additional parts such as mirrors, rear wing, windscreen wiper, chrome-plated grille and Mercedes star. It is understood that the kit will include the TBLE-02S speed controller that is capable of using both brushed and brushless motors.

Manuel Iniesta wins Levante regional champs

The Levante regional championship concluded last weekend and it was Mugen’s Manuel Iniesta who took the win and the overall title. The RC Roldan track played host to the race with the Kyosho duo of Oscar and Bryan Baldo competing the top 3 results behind winner Manuel.

Xpress XM1S carbon fibre option parts

Xpress have released new carbon fibre option parts for their XM1S M-class 4WD touring car. Available are a 2.25mm bottom chassis plate, a 2.0mm upper deck, as well as 3.0mm front and rear shock towers. All are machined from high-quality graphite material and they are made as a direct replacement for the standard FRP parts. Using the carbon items will greatly improve rigidity and precision as they reduce overall flex in the chassis and suspension area, resulting in more consistent handling especially in high-bite track conditions.

JConcepts A1R 190mm touring car body – Coming soon

JConcepts have released first images of their forthcoming new A1R body shell for 190mm touring cars. Designed by Paul Wynn the body sports a sleek front end design with the front wheel arch section allowing for a wide body placement window in order to fine-tune the lid’s characteristics. Sweeping rear fenders, and a trunk lid with build-in spoiler section round out the package. The body already prove its performance by winning the Pro Mod and Expert 17.5T Stock classes at the recent opening round of the 2018/2019 FSEARA Asphalt Series in Florida.

Vera & Marasco win at FSEARA Asphalt Series Round 1

Host of the 2016 ROAR Nationals, Valkaria RC Raceway, is a staple in the Florida on-road racing community and this past weekend they hosted round 1 of the 2018/2019 FSEARA Asphalt Series. With 89 entries on hand, racing was fast and fierce. In the Pro Mod class veteran racer Dave Vera took the win, from Austin Wolf in 2nd and Paul Wynn in 3rd.

R1 Wurks 7.6V 10000mAh Graphene LiHV battery pack

R1 Wurks have introduced their new 7.6V 10000mAh Graphene LiHV battery pack. Build using high-performance 50C cells the high-voltage LiPo battery pack offers a monstrous 10000mAh of capacity at a somewhat low weight of only 330g, comparable to a 8400mAh pack, making it ideal for demanding and power-hungry classes such as 1/8th electric on-road. The Graphene technology ensures very low internal resistance, high discharge rates, enhanced punch and maximum top speed.

Exotek hex wrench identification collar set

Exotek have released a set of mini identification collars for hex wrenches such as the ones from Hudy, Protek or Team Associated. These collars help to quickly locate the needed size and they are designed for the most popular sizes including 1.5mm, 2.0mm, 2.5mm and 3.0mm metric wrenches. They include 2mm holding set screws and work with all 1.5mm, 2.0mm and 2.5mm wrench shafts of 3mm diameter and the 3.0mm shafts of 3.5mm diameter.

Jarno Pijpers doubles at NRC Cup

The Mach-One astro turf track in Helmond, The Netherlands played host to a round of the NRW Cup this past weekend. In the Nitro Buggy class Carsten Keller took the overall TQ while in the Electric Buggy class it was Jarno Pijpers who was in 1st place after the qualifiers. Following the semifinal it was Jarno with the pole position for the Nitro A-main and right from the start he was able to build a gap on Carsten who had bad luck in his semifinal. Ultimately Jarno Pijpers (SWorkz) was able to bring home the win from Carsten Keller (Mugen) in 2nd and Collin Meijer (Serpent) in 3rd. The Electric class had Jarno Pijpers (SWorkz) taking another pole position with Sander van Genechten (Xray) on the 2 spot on the grid. After the start Jarno and Sander would pull away from the rest off the field. Sander would follow Jarno for a few minutes, but Sander made a mistake and Jarno would open a gap to take the win from Sander in 2nd and Tim Donk (Team C) on the 3 spot.
